How Player Preferences Shape Modern Game Design

The landscape of modern game design has experienced a profound transformation driven primarily by the evolving preferences of players. As gaming becomes more accessible and diverse, understanding what players seek—and how they behave—has become essential for developers aiming to create engaging and sustainable experiences. This shift towards player-centric design is evident across various genres, from casual mobile games to complex multiplayer platforms.

At its core, the recognition of player preferences influences not only game mechanics but also how rules and features are structured. Developers now tailor their games to accommodate player control, transparency, and fairness, ensuring that the gaming experience aligns with user expectations. This dynamic interplay fosters greater engagement, loyalty, and ultimately, the longevity of games in a competitive market.

Fundamental Principles of Player-Centric Game Design

The role of player engagement and retention

Player engagement is the cornerstone of successful game design. When players find the game enjoyable and aligned with their preferences, they are more likely to return. Retention strategies, such as daily rewards, adaptive difficulty, and personalized content, are crafted based on data about player behavior. For instance, games that allow customization—like selecting difficulty levels or controlling autoplay features—empower players and foster a sense of ownership, which boosts engagement.

Balancing challenge and reward based on preferences

Players exhibit diverse preferences concerning challenge levels and reward sensitivity. Some thrive on high difficulty and rare rewards, while others prefer casual, relaxed experiences. Modern game design incorporates adjustable difficulty settings and variable reward frequency to cater to these differences. For example, offering options to set autoplay stop conditions or adjusting RTP (Return to Player) rates allows players to tailor their experience, maintaining motivation and satisfaction.

The impact of transparency and fairness on player trust

Trust is fundamental in fostering long-term player relationships. Transparent communication about game rules, odds, and malfunction handling ensures players feel fairly treated. This is especially critical in gambling or chance-based games, where perceived unfairness can quickly erode trust. Developers that openly disclose RTP rates and handle malfunctions transparently—perhaps even showing real-time game status updates—strengthen credibility and encourage continued play.

Player Preferences and Game Mechanics: A Symbiotic Relationship

Customization options as a response to player control desires

Modern players often seek control over their gaming experience. Customization options, such as autoplay stop conditions—where players can set maximum bets or specific triggers—are direct responses to these preferences. These features not only enhance player autonomy but also reduce frustration, making gameplay more appealing. For example, a slot game might allow players to define stop criteria for autoplay, aligning with their risk tolerance and time constraints.

The significance of RTP (Return to Player) rates in decision-making

RTP percentages, such as 97%, serve as key indicators for players assessing fairness and potential profitability. Higher RTP rates are generally perceived as more trustworthy, attracting cautious players and encouraging longer engagement. Game developers often optimize RTP alongside other mechanics to balance house edge and player appeal, ensuring that the game remains competitive and transparent.

How malfunctions and game failures influence perceived fairness and excitement

Unexpected malfunctions or glitches can drastically affect player perceptions. When handled transparently—such as informing players about temporary issues and compensation—trust is maintained. Conversely, hidden malfunctions can lead to frustration and suspicion. A classic example is when online slot machines display error messages or pauses; openly communicating the cause and resolution fosters trust and preserves the gaming experience’s integrity.

Non-Obvious Factors Influencing Player Preferences and Game Design

Psychological aspects: risk tolerance, reward sensitivity

Players’ psychological traits significantly influence their preferences. Risk-tolerant players might favor games with volatile payouts and lower RTP, while reward-sensitive players seek frequent small wins. Recognizing these tendencies allows developers to incorporate features like adjustable risk levels or personalized messaging to enhance appeal.

Cultural and demographic influences on game feature preferences

Cultural background and demographics shape what players find appealing. For example, players from regions with different gambling regulations or cultural attitudes towards chance may prefer certain game mechanics. Developers increasingly leverage data analytics to tailor features, including themes, sound design, and control options, to diverse audiences.

Technological advancements enabling more personalized gaming experiences

Advances in AI, machine learning, and data collection facilitate real-time adaptation of game mechanics. These technologies enable dynamic adjustments to difficulty, rewards, and control options based on individual player behavior, creating highly personalized experiences that match evolving preferences.

Adaptive game mechanics and real-time customization

Future games will increasingly feature mechanics that adapt during play, such as real-time difficulty scaling or personalized bonus features. These innovations respond to immediate player feedback, enhancing engagement and satisfaction.

Integration of data analytics to predict and cater to preferences

By analyzing vast amounts of player data, developers can anticipate emerging trends and adjust game features proactively. This data-driven approach ensures that games remain relevant, competitive, and aligned with evolving player expectations.

Ethical considerations in designing responsive games

While personalization enhances appeal, it raises ethical questions about player manipulation and addiction. Responsible design involves transparent communication, options for self-exclusion, and ensuring that game mechanics promote healthy gaming habits.
